Job Description:
Reed Education work in partnership with Lancashire County Council (Lancashire Teaching Agency) and we are now recruiting for School Business Managers & Bursars to join our team in the Blackburn area.
We are looking for people with the following qualifications, experience and attributes:
• A very high standard of communication skills, accurate use of spelling and grammar
• Previous experience in a similar role.
• Recent experience of working in a school office or similar setting.
• Experience with using school administrative and financial systems, including SIMS
• Commitment to professional development and a keenness to learn
• Hardworking and flexible, and able to use their initiative
• Have the ability to develop good relationships with children and adults
• Commitment to Safeguarding
• Are you available on a part time or full time basis and able to travel around the local area?
In return, what we will offer you:
• Free Continuous Professional Development through LCC
• Access to Reed discount club and pension scheme
• Help and advice on career development and interview preparation
• Paid in line with LCC
• Excellent support and guidance from your dedicated consultant, specifically focused on school business manager & bursar roles/positions
Reed Education is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and vulnerable adults and expects all staff to share this commitment.
Successful applicants will be required to undergo a DBS check
